In my experience, square headers seem to give the engine more of a powerband effect while a round header gives more of a linear pull from bottom to top in both cases the lenght will affect bottom/top end and run times.

Ok htcurt, when using a 86 based pipe you do not want to use the 41001, 41005 or similar bent headers . Use a smooth round header such as 41021 , if you use the bent headers you will always feel as if the engine has a lean bog on the low end .

Which is probaly why that other racer is using 1.1 springs with his car to try and gain some low end by putting a high stall on the clutch .

If you want the best runtime you will use the 9901ss/41021 or 41005. With either of these combos you will get the best runtime available period !!

If you want a little more power from low all the way to the top then use 9853ss/41001 or 41005
